5Reference tables
Typical loose toy volume used by the calculator
Toy categoryDefault volume per itemWeight tendencyBest cube placement
Blocks, bricks, train track0.050 cu ft eachHeavyBottom row or shallow tray bin
Plush and soft items0.300 cu ft eachLight but bulkyUpper or side cubes with lower fill
Vehicles, figures, dolls0.100 cu ft eachMixedMiddle rows with broad labels
Puzzles, games, books0.160 cu ft eachMedium to heavyLow or vertical bins
Craft kits, paper, dress-up0.180 cu ft eachMixedGrouped cubes or lidded inserts
Large bulky toys0.800 cu ft eachBulkyOpen cube, floor basket, or deep bin
Cube size and practical capacity
Internal cubeRaw volume75% usable volumeBest use
11 x 11 x 11 in0.77 cu ft0.58 cu ftSmall parts, figures, compact shelves
12 x 12 x 12 in1.00 cu ft0.75 cu ftGeneral toys in small rooms
13 x 13 x 13 in1.27 cu ft0.95 cu ftCommon fabric bins and playroom cubes
15 x 15 x 15 in1.95 cu ft1.46 cu ftPlush, dress-up clothes, sports toys
Shelf layout wall-fit examples
LayoutWith 13 in cubesApprox wall widthStorage character
2 columns x 4 rows8 cubes28 to 30 inTall narrow bedroom zone
3 columns x 3 rows9 cubes42 to 45 inBalanced kids room setup
4 columns x 2 rows8 cubes56 to 60 inLow child-access playroom shelf
4 columns x 4 rows16 cubes56 to 60 inShared room or larger collection
5 columns x 5 rows25 cubes70 to 75 inLarge playroom wall with rotation space
Common toy collection outcomes
ScenarioEstimated toy volumeRecommended cubesLayout note
Toddler room8 to 11 cu ft10 to 14 cubesKeep 4 to 6 cubes low and open
Small apartment zone5 to 8 cu ft6 to 9 cubesUse active toy rotation
Shared playroom16 to 24 cu ft18 to 28 cubesPlan labels and overflow cube
Brick collection4 to 9 cu ft7 to 15 cubesLower fill improves sorting
Craft and puzzle storage7 to 13 cu ft9 to 17 cubesUse flat inserts inside cubes
6Planning notes

Measure inside capacity. Fabric bins and cube frames can lose usable width, depth, and height. Measure the bin interior for the most realistic count.

Leave air in daily bins. Kids usually clean up faster when bins are not packed. Use 65% to 75% fill for toys handled every day.

Sort heavy items low. Blocks, train track, books, and dense puzzles should fit into bottom-row cubes so the shelf stays easier to use.

Plan one spare cube. A partly empty cube absorbs new toys, library books, party favors, and projects that have not been sorted yet.

The visual diagram will show how many columns you can fit on your wall, including the width of the frame dividers between each compartment. Folks regularly fail to measure for the dividers themselves.

Twelve inch wide cubes aren’t going to take up precisely twelve inches of wall space; they’ll take up twelve plus the border. When multiplied over ten units, that’s several inches of lost space. Leave some room.

People often try to cram as much into each bin as possible, but when you do this, your kid can’t clean up! They’ll dig around inside but they won’t be able to tip it over, so why bother? Use the calculator to select a “fill” percentage, typically somewhere between 65% and 75%.

By setting a fill level, there’s enough room to slide things in. This also factors in the fact that kids’ toys expands over time. They enter a phase, get a gift, and off we go again. Having leftover empty space means if your little one brings home a pile of dress-up clothes or a giant jigsaw puzzle, you have a buffer zone and the whole thing doesn’t come crashing down. That way you don’t need to keep the bottom row completely empty, which is where big, heavy things (like big blocks or big board games) should live anyways. Leaving those areas just a bit emptier stabilize everything.

Another variable is your sort-by style. While broad groupings like “toys” need fewer bins, they creates messier categories. If you sort precisely (e.g. Every book in its own bin), then you’ll get a neater sort, but at the cost of needing many more bins, plus extra brainpower to keep them organized. To account for this, the tool scales up the number of cubes needed as you specify more detailed sorting.

Efficiency vs. Precision: which do you prefer? For most families, there’s a happy medium: cars go with other cars; books goes their own way; and a dedicated tray bin holds all those miscellaneous bits and pieces.

Begin with your biggest toys. What’s the smallest cube that can hold your large truck or big plush animal? Then work in from there based off what fits into the cubes next. If you have bins of any kind, measure inside of the fabric bins; not the outside frame of the shelf. This could of thrown off your estimates by a bin or two.

Don’t worry about wasting space for a cube for overflow. Think of it as insurance against all the birthday gifts and school projects that are bound to come in. Plan for the mess, before it comes, and the cleanup becomes a habit instead of a battle.
